Output ec76f7cbe5fcd67bf9e2e14dc39094f56ec55f9a98287d4b0b4002a3d16f9f92:2

value
24156
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98febea939d67b2b15eaa8c56c322f3d133ff188 OP_EQUALVERIFY OP_CHECKSIG
address
1Ewxt8qZ5RC4VdzJqiYTkoQWfXNx128tVj
transaction
ec76f7cbe5fcd67bf9e2e14dc39094f56ec55f9a98287d4b0b4002a3d16f9f92
spent
true